About Kirkton of Culsalmond War Memorial
This isn't a major attraction that'll eat up hours of your time, but it's absolutely worth a five-minute stop if you're driving through the area. History buffs and anyone with a family connection to Aberdeenshire will want to pay their respects. You can visit whenever you like - it's just sat there on the roadside, free to access.
